High Difficulty CNC Machining
High difficulty CNC machining refers to the process of
manufacturing complex or intricate parts using CNC (Computer
Numerical Control) machining techniques. These parts often have
challenging geometries, tight tolerances, intricate features, or
require advanced machining strategies. High difficulty machining
requires advanced equipment, expertise, and careful planning to
achieve accurate and precise results. Here are some examples of
high difficulty CNC machining:CNC Lathe
1. Multi-axis machining: High difficulty machining often involves
the use of advanced multi-axis CNC machines, such as 5-axis or even
9-axis machines. These machines can simultaneously move the cutting
tool along multiple axes, allowing for the production of complex
curved surfaces, undercuts, and intricate geometries that would be

2. Micro-machining: Micro-machining involves the production of
extremely small parts and features with dimensions in the
micrometer range. This requires highly precise machines, extremely
small cutting tools, and meticulous control of cutting parameters

3. Hard material machining: High difficulty machining may involve
working with hard materials, such as hardened steel, titanium, or
ceramics. These materials are difficult to cut due to their high
hardness and require special cutting tools, coatings, and machining
techniques to achieve the desired shapes and tolerances.
4. Thin-wall machining: Machining thin-walled parts requires
careful consideration to avoid distortion or damage during the
machining process. Special tooling, fixturing, and machining
strategies, such as vibration damping, are employed to ensure the
stability and integrity of the thin-walled workpiece.
